Future of the Vegan Food Market Worldwide



Market Overview

The global vegan food market has achieved a substantial market value of approximately USD 28.6 billion in 2024, reflecting the rising consumer demand for plant-based, sustainable, and ethical food alternatives. As consumers increasingly adopt vegan lifestyles for health, environmental, and animal welfare reasons, the market continues to expand with innovative product offerings across multiple food categories.

Vegan food products, including plant-based dairy alternatives, meat substitutes, and ready-to-eat vegan meals, are seeing accelerated growth due to improved taste, texture, and nutritional profiles driven by industry innovation. Retail chains and food service providers are increasingly incorporating vegan options into their offerings, further enhancing market accessibility. The projected CAGR of 9.7 percent from 2025 to 2032 reflects robust growth potential and the strengthening position of vegan products in mainstream markets.

Growth Opportunities

The vegan food market is set to experience significant growth opportunities during the forecast period. The rising prevalence of lactose intolerance, increasing awareness about animal welfare, and the environmental impact of conventional livestock farming are key factors driving the shift toward plant-based alternatives.

Product innovation is expected to play a pivotal role in market expansion, with manufacturers focusing on clean-label ingredients, advanced processing technologies, and fortified products to attract a wider consumer base. The growing trend of flexitarian diets, where consumers prefer reducing meat intake without complete elimination, is also contributing to the market's consistent growth, encouraging product diversification and increased availability across retail formats.

Regional Analysis

North America holds a significant share of the vegan food market due to high consumer awareness, established distribution networks, and a strong presence of leading vegan food manufacturers. The United States and Canada are witnessing growing demand for vegan meat and dairy alternatives, supported by evolving food service offerings and retail expansions.

Europe remains a critical region for the vegan food market, with countries such as Germany, the United Kingdom, and the Netherlands at the forefront of vegan food consumption due to environmental concerns and a well-established vegan community. The European market benefits from government initiatives promoting plant-based diets and sustainability targets.

The Asia-Pacific region is projected to witness rapid growth in the vegan food market during the forecast period, driven by increasing urbanization, rising disposable incomes, and a shift toward health-focused diets. Countries such as China, India, and Australia are seeing an increase in plant-based product launches and growing consumer acceptance of vegan diets, creating lucrative opportunities for market players.

EDM Market Growth Forecast: What to Expect by 2030

 


Executive Summary

The global Electronic Dance Music (EDM) market continues to evolve rapidly, reaching unprecedented heights due to shifting consumer behavior, digitization, and immersive fan experiences. Estimated to grow at a compound annual growth rate (CAGR) of 5.9%, the global EDM industry is projected to reach USD 9.04 billion by 2030, up from USD 6.10 billion in 2021. This report explores key growth drivers, leading regions, genre segmentation, competitive dynamics, and emerging trends that define the future of the EDM market.

Key Market Segments

By Genre

The EDM genre encompasses a variety of styles, each with distinct audiences and commercial value:

  • House Music: This subgenre leads in global popularity, known for its melodic structure and club appeal. Variants like deep house and tropical house are particularly dominant on streaming platforms.
  • Techno: Stronghold in Europe and growing worldwide due to the underground club culture. It is highly favored in cities like Berlin and Amsterdam.
  • Dubstep and Trap: These bass-heavy styles remain strong among younger demographics and in gaming communities.
  • Electro and Synth-pop: Enjoying renewed interest as part of mainstream music, particularly in ad campaigns, film scores, and hybrid pop tracks.
  • Other subgenres (e.g., rave, post-disco, experimental EDM) contribute to the diversity and innovation within the EDM ecosystem.

Regional Insights

North America

The United States remains a global leader in EDM innovation and consumption, hosting major festivals like Electric Daisy Carnival and Ultra Music Festival. Strong streaming infrastructure and artist-brand partnerships fuel market leadership.

Europe

Countries such as Germany, the Netherlands, and the UK drive the European EDM scene, known for both underground movements and commercial success. Europe is home to legendary festivals like Tomorrowland and boasts a mature electronic music infrastructure.

Asia-Pacific

This is the fastest-growing regional market for EDM. Nations like China, India, South Korea, and Japan are witnessing surging interest in EDM through mobile apps, live-streamed concerts, and festival culture. Localized content and collaborations with Western artists are becoming more prevalent.

Latin America and Middle East

These emerging markets are experiencing rising demand for EDM due to younger populations, improving internet infrastructure, and increased Western cultural influence. Festival culture is expanding in cities like São Paulo, Dubai, and Tel Aviv.

 

Competitive Landscape

The global EDM industry is driven by several influential record labels, music production companies, and event organizers:

  • Spinnin’ Records (Netherlands): Known for its talent pipeline and digital dominance, home to artists like Tiësto and Oliver Heldens.
  • Mad Decent (USA): Founded by Diplo, this label merges EDM with global sounds and youth culture.
  • Ultra Music (USA): A significant player behind one of the largest global festivals—Ultra Miami.
  • Armada Music (Netherlands): Spearheaded by Armin van Buuren, a leader in trance and progressive house.
  • Monstercat (Canada): Specializes in digital-first strategies, leveraging YouTube and gaming partnerships.
  • OWSLA (USA): Established by Skrillex, notable for shaping dubstep and future bass.
  • Ministry of Sound (UK): A historical powerhouse in dance music, both as a label and club brand.

Together, these organizations control a significant portion of global EDM market share, with frequent collaborations, festival sponsorships, and content licensing deals.

 

Emerging Trends

AI in Music Production

Artificial intelligence is now being used to create generative EDM compositions, aiding producers with beat matching, remixing, and mastering. This opens new possibilities in personalization and scalability for content creators.

Blockchain & NFTs

NFTs and blockchain are transforming how artists monetize music and connect with fans. Exclusive tracks, digital merchandise, and ticketing via smart contracts provide alternative revenue streams.

Virtual Concerts and the Metaverse

Virtual raves and metaverse performances are gaining traction, allowing artists to perform for global audiences without physical limitations. Platforms like Roblox and Decentraland have successfully hosted EDM-based events with millions of attendees.

Top Companies in the Rare Earth Metals Leaching Chemicals Market [Updated 2025]

 


The global rare earth metals leaching chemicals market is poised for substantial expansion, projected to grow from USD 5.96 billion in 2023 to USD 13.52 billion by 2031, reflecting a compound annual growth rate (CAGR) of 12.4%. This surge is fueled by the intensifying demand for rare earth elements (REEs), which are essential for a wide array of advanced technologies—including electric vehicles, wind turbines, high-efficiency electronics, defense systems, and medical imaging equipment.

Leaching chemicals serve as the backbone of the REE extraction process, dissolving minerals to isolate these critical elements. As industries accelerate their shift toward sustainable, high-performance systems, the global dependence on rare earths is becoming more pronounced, placing a spotlight on efficient and eco-conscious leaching technologies.

Market Segmentation Analysis

Leaching Chemicals by Type

Acid Leaching Chemicals dominate the market, with compounds such as hydrochloric acid, sulfuric acid, and nitric acid being the most frequently used due to their high effectiveness in dissolving REEs from ores like bastnäsite, monazite, and xenotime. These acids disrupt the mineral matrix and release the target metals into solution, enabling further purification.

Base Leaching Chemicals, primarily sodium hydroxide, are increasingly being utilized for specific ore types, particularly ion-adsorption clays common in Southern China. These ores are less amenable to acid leaching, making base leaching a necessary and environmentally friendlier alternative. While acid leaching remains cost-effective and widely adopted, base leaching is gaining market share due to its lower environmental footprint and specialized applicability.

 

Rare Earth Metals by Material

The market for leaching chemicals is inherently linked to the type of rare earth metals being extracted. Key materials include:

  • Neodymium (Nd): Crucial for the production of permanent magnets used in electric vehicle motors, wind turbines, and hard drives. Its high coercivity and magnetic strength make it indispensable for modern energy systems.
  • Dysprosium (Dy): Used in conjunction with neodymium to enhance magnet performance under high-temperature conditions. This makes it essential for aerospace, defense, and automotive applications.
  • Lanthanum (La) and Cerium (Ce): Extensively used in petroleum refining catalysts, battery electrodes, and glass polishing agents. They are also components of nickel-metal hydride batteries.
  • Yttrium (Y): Integral to the production of phosphors for LED displays, lighting systems, and medical imaging technologies such as PET scans and MRI contrast agents.

Each metal presents unique extraction challenges and chemical requirements, necessitating customized leaching solutions to ensure optimal recovery rates and minimal environmental harm.

 

End-User Industry Dynamics

The growth in rare earth metals leaching chemicals demand is mirrored across several high-growth sectors:

  • Electronics: Smartphones, laptops, tablets, and other smart devices incorporate REEs in microchips, sensors, and capacitors. The electronics industry is currently the largest consumer of rare earths.
  • Renewable Energy: The shift toward green power generation has significantly increased demand for rare earth magnets used in offshore and onshore wind turbines. Additionally, photovoltaic cell production requires REEs for improved efficiency.
  • Automotive: With the rapid rise of electric and hybrid vehicles, the need for high-performance magnets and battery technologies has exploded. Electric drive motors and regenerative braking systems rely heavily on neodymium and dysprosium.
  • Defense: Radar, missile guidance systems, satellite communications, and other high-tech military hardware are heavily reliant on specialized REEs.
  • Healthcare: Yttrium and gadolinium are essential in oncology treatments, MRI imaging, and diagnostic tools, making the healthcare sector a steadily growing end-user.

Technological Innovations Driving Market Growth

Advancements in Hydrometallurgy

Modern hydrometallurgical techniques have refined the REE extraction process, improving both recovery rates and sustainability. Multi-step approaches incorporating acid leaching, solvent extraction, and precipitation are now standard in large-scale operations. These technologies allow for selective separation of closely related REEs, minimizing cross-contamination and maximizing purity.

Emergence of Bioleaching

Bioleaching, the use of microorganisms to extract metals from ores, is becoming a viable method, especially for low-grade or hard-to-process ores. This method is more environmentally benign, reducing the reliance on aggressive acids and minimizing hazardous waste generation. Research institutions and mining companies are increasingly investing in bioleaching for its potential to revolutionize rare earth extraction.

 

Environmental Considerations and Regulatory Landscape

Environmental Impact

The traditional chemical leaching processes pose significant environmental risks, including:

  • Groundwater contamination
  • Acidic tailings
  • Heavy metal leakage
  • Airborne emissions during drying or calcination

To counteract these, the industry is shifting toward closed-loop systems, advanced wastewater treatment, and neutralization techniques to reduce the ecological burden.

Global Regulatory Influence

Environmental regulations are playing a pivotal role in reshaping extraction practices:

  • The European Union has introduced stringent limits on effluent discharge from REE processing plants.
  • The United States has intensified scrutiny on domestic rare earth projects to reduce dependency on China.
  • China, while still the dominant player, has imposed stricter environmental controls, prompting shifts in processing methods and overseas investment.

These changes are catalyzing a global pivot toward sustainable extraction and processing technologies.

 

Regional Market Insights

North America

The United States is reinvesting in domestic rare earth mining and processing capabilities to mitigate geopolitical risks. Joint ventures and government-backed initiatives are fostering a resurgence in sustainable chemical extraction infrastructure, with a strong emphasis on clean energy applications and national security.

Asia-Pacific

China continues to control over 60% of the global rare earth supply, largely due to its well-established extraction and processing infrastructure. However, rising labor costs and environmental restrictions are encouraging Chinese companies to establish operations in countries like Myanmar, Laos, and Malaysia.

Meanwhile, Australia is emerging as a major supplier of REE ores, with companies such as Lynas Corporation leading the charge in environmentally responsible refining.

Europe

The European Union’s Action Plan on Critical Raw Materials prioritizes rare earth independence through strategic mining projects, circular economy approaches, and urban mining. Scandinavia and Eastern Europe are being explored for new mining ventures.

Middle East and Africa

Rich in untapped mineral resources, countries like Tanzania, South Africa, and Malawi are attracting investment in rare earth exploration. These nations offer long-term potential if infrastructure and regulatory stability are improved.

South America

Resource-rich countries such as Brazil and Chile are beginning to capitalize on REEs found alongside lithium and copper reserves. There is growing interest in integrated operations that extract multiple critical elements simultaneously.

 

Competitive Landscape and Strategic Outlook

The competitive landscape is defined by a combination of global market leaders and regional specialists, with each vying for technological edge and supply chain control.

Key players include:

  • Lynas Corporation Ltd. – A leader in rare earth separation outside of China.
  • China Northern Rare Earth Group – The world’s largest REE company.
  • MP Materials Corp. – Owner of the Mountain Pass mine in the U.S., with ambitions for full-cycle processing.
  • Solvay Group (Rhodia) – Known for advanced chemical separation technologies.
  • Albemarle Corporation – Expanding into REEs from its core lithium business.
  • BASF SE – Driving research into environmentally friendly extraction processes.
  • Toyota Tsusho Corporation – Investing in global rare earth mining partnerships.

Emerging companies are focusing on eco-leaching agents, modular extraction plants, and artificial intelligence-driven optimization of chemical use to reduce costs and environmental footprint.
